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Kids Insane's song Wrecking Ball are about a failed relationship and the emotional turmoil that comes with it. The singer is addressing his ex-partner in the first verse, asking them to make any excuse to hate him now, suggesting that the relationship has come to an end and there is no hope for reconciliation. The lyrics also suggest that the singer is tired of the relationship and the pain that comes with it. The line "Deal with the pain with honest figures wouldn't matter anyhow" suggests that no matter how honest they are about their feelings, it wouldn't change the outcome of their relationship.


The second verse suggests that the singer had given their heart to their ex-partner, but it was ultimately avoided like fire. The line, "Plastered to your heel, what an honor to be dragged down," describes how the singer feels about being in a relationship with their ex-partner, as if they are being dragged down by them.


The chorus talks about how the person was like a wrecking ball in the singer's life, causing destruction and chaos. The singer feels like their ex-partner tore them apart and caused them pain, but they won't let it happen again, suggesting that they have learned from their mistakes.


Overall, the lyrics of Wrecking Ball convey raw emotions of a person who has experienced heartbreak and is struggling to come to terms with it.
